同事一款IBM R40笔记本,前几天装上了2000的系统,好象因为本子自己占用了80端口,导致iis不能启动.
后来将iis端口更改成8080,iis可以正常启动,但因为.net只认iis的80端口,工程不能建立.不知道这里的高手有没有见到这样的问题,可否指点一二~~ 不胜感激啊

解决方案 »

  1.   

    看看windows服务,看看哪些不是windows自带的服务,把它停掉
    好像oracle里面有个服务是用80端口的或者:下个天网防火墙.可以看到哪些应用程序在监听端口
    ____________________________
    (2005年01月06日 16时52分54秒)
      

  2.   

    回cpp2017(幕白兄) :我是说.net中的端口如何设置~~
    回zhjboss(小张) :重做好象没用,硬件已经把80占了啊
      

  3.   

    我能把iis的端口,比如从80改成8080,可是ASP.NET还是默认80端口啊~~ 想知道怎么把它改一下~
      

  4.   

    再说一遍,不是什么软件把端口占用了~ gaofeng2000(高老师),换其它端口?谈何容易.
      

  5.   

    也真的想bt一下IBM的这款本子,就我看来是它的硬件把端口占用了.更郁闷的是我还不会改...555555
      

  6.   

    你把Internet服务管理器中的站点属性中的端口改为你想要的端口不行吗?我们发布的站点都是这样设置的。
      

  7.   

    在你的iis中设置网站的端口为81,保存。
    在.net中新建一个新的web应用程序的时侯加上端口号如:http://localhost:81/WebApplication1
      

  8.   

    80不会被系统占用,肯定是其它应用程序有占用了可以通过netstat/a命令查看另外,vs.net不是只可以使用80建立工程,其它端口都可以使用,只要你建立的时候URL部分写上相应的端口号就行了
      

  9.   

    多谢goodhy(剑走偏锋),我让同事去试试,如果无误的话立刻给分,多谢了~~
      

  10.   

    其实就是这样一个情况,iis不是要走80端口么,我刚刚做完2000之后就发现80端口被占用,iis不能正常运行(而且当时没有安装任何其他软件). 询问客服,他们说可能是硬件原因.
    我就把iis走的路径改成8080端口了.可是因为.net里面认的信使服务都是默认走80端口的,工程就不能建立了. goodhy(剑走偏锋)老兄的方法回去一定试试,希望能成..
      

  11.   

    长见识,不过是不是IBM-NB的硬件占用端口呢?